TL;DR Summary

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has ordered the military to prepare a plan to evacuate the population of Rafah in Gaza ahead of an expected ground invasion, following international criticism. The town is considered the last remaining Hamas stronghold, and Israel says it needs to send in troops to complete its war plan against the Islamic militant group. The announcement comes after airstrikes hit residential buildings in Rafah, prompting warnings from the Biden administration and aid agencies. The escalating conflict has led to a soaring civilian death toll in Gaza, with the U.S. expressing concern and urging for a cease-fire deal.
